2026 Claggett Camp Scholarship Form
As a ministry, the Claggett Center hopes that all who want to participate in summer camp will be able to, regardless of financial need. As such, Claggett offers Tiered Pricing for all of our summer camp programs, with two of the tiers including built in scholarships. If the Supported Tier is outside of your family's budget, please fill out this form, once per camper.

To best serve the many people who apply for the limited scholarship funds we have, we follow these three steps:
  1. We ask that each family/person requesting a scholarship to prayerfully consider what dollar amount they can contribute. If the amount your family can contribute is less than the minimum deposit due at time Camper Application, please contact our office for assistance (camp@claggettcenter.org).
  2. Churches and other community organizations can partner with Claggett to provide scholarships. If you are a member of a church or relevant organization, please provide us their contact information, so we may ask whether they have any funds available for camp scholarships.
  3. The remaining amount of the program cost is then requested of Claggett's scholarship fund.
It is our goal to be able to award every request made at the full dollar amount that the request is made for. Due to limited funds, we cannot guarantee that every request will be fully awarded.
